God’s Unfolding Kingdom: The Perished Kingdom
Small Group Discussion questions from the message “The Perished Kingdom” by Josh Tuttle on November 29, 2009
Intro
1. Talk about the different ways of reading/referencing the Bible (recalling Mike’s analogy using a phone book and a biography).
2. Does Scripture have a big storyline, and if so, what is it? Is there a danger of missing the storyline in individual stories?
The Pattern of the Kingdom – Read Genesis 2:7-15
3. Go around the group and think of adjectives to describe the original kingdom in Eden.
4. What were the primary relationships in the garden and what were they like? What hope can we find in our relationships in light of how God created them to be?
The Perished Kingdom – Read Genesis 3:6-24
5. What evidences do we have today of the fall? Discuss your answers.
6. How might you become guilty of “law making” instead of submitting to God’s rule? (try to get beyond the theoretical to the practical)
The Promised Kingdom – Read Genesis 17:1-8
7. How has God’s blessing been shown to Abraham’s offspring? To all people?
| The Kingdom of God | Pattern of Kingdom | Perished Kingdom | Promised Kingdom |
| God’s People | Adam & Eve | No one | Abraham’s descendants |
| God’s Place | The garden | Banished | Canaan |
| God’s Rule and Blessing | God’s word; perfect relationships | Disobedience; curse | Blessings to Israel & all nations |
